Variance
A gauge for the extent of dispersion in a collection of data, derived by the average of squared differences relative to the mean.
Sample Mean
The average of all the data points in a sample set from a population.
Squared Deviations
The squares of the differences between each value in a set and the mean of the set, used in various statistical computations including variance.
Standard Deviation
An indicator that evaluates the degree of scatter or inconsistency in a dataset in relation to its mean.
